Understanding Trauma Cover: Key Differences from TPD Insurance
Trauma cover and Total and Permanent Disablement (TPD) insurance are both important types of protection insurance that can provide financial support in the event of a serious medical event. However, they work in distinct ways and offer different types of compensation. Trauma cover is designed to pay out a lump sum if you suffer from one of the specific conditions listed in your policy. This means that even if you regain your ability to work, you can still receive a payment to help with costs. On the other hand, TPD insurance only pays out if you are permanently unable to work due to an condition. This means that you need to be fully incapacitated for a sustained period of time to receive a payout.
Trauma cover is often considered more flexible because it can provide financial assistance for a wider range of medical occurrences. However, TPD insurance may be more appropriate if you are looking for long-term support in the event that you are unable to work. It's important to carefully consider your individual needs and circumstances when choosing between trauma cover and TPD insurance.

Evaluating Trauma Insurance vs. TPD: Which Is Right for You?
When facing a chance of serious injury or illness, securing adequate financial coverage is crucial. Two popular options, trauma insurance and total permanent disability (TPD) policies, can both provide a vital safety net.
However, understanding the distinct features of each is essential for making an informed selection. Trauma insurance reimburses a lump sum fund if you suffer from a defined trauma, such as a heart attack or stroke. On the other hand, TPD coverage provides a regular financial support if you become permanently unable to work due to any injury.
Consider your individual situation carefully. If you have a dependents who rely on your earnings, TPD protection may offer greater long-term financial security. Conversely, if you are concerned about the effects of a particular trauma, such as a stroke, trauma insurance could be more suitable.
In essence, the best selection for you depends on your personal needs. Consulting with a financial advisor can help you assess your situation and determine the most suitable coverage.

Understanding the Exclusions in Trauma Insurance Policies
Trauma insurance policies are designed to provide financial support following traumatic events. However, it's crucial to meticulously review the policy exclusions so as to avoid any surprises. Exclusions indicate specific situations that are not covered by the insurance. Commonly, trauma insurance policies exclude pre-existing medical issues and financial assistance for events that result from intentional self-harm or criminal activity. It's essential to converse with your company representative to gain insight into any exclusions and ensure that you have adequate security.
- Furthermore, it's important to note that trauma insurance policies may have limits on the amount of coverage provided for certain types of traumatic events.
- Be sure to peruse the policy document carefully to comprehend the full extent of your coverage.
